It's unfortunate but that is how it is in primary. Really the only way to avoid hits like that is to become such a unapealing target that ppl will leave you alone.

Example a 2m networth country with 5500acres plus will most likely be targeted if his Dr is 1,2 for gains.

But

If that county is 2m net with 3000acres highly likely no one will hit.

Also even if he is 100% turrets and his allies are good if he has enough land an low dr he will get hit.

OMA: That's really how this server is, it is essentially a race to the top. If for some reason you fall out of the top (i.e your NW falls less than half the rank 1's NW), you are likely to get farmed out of the top 40.

The way to climb into the top 40 when you are already behind, usually involves holding A LOT of jets to retal the top 40. This does put you at risk from being attacked from countries below you though. Alternatively, just holding 1b cash on hand is also sufficient to deter most countries from grabbing your brother. It essentially boils down to "the ability to retal".

Also, I hope your brother is safelisted with you.

Early in the game (first 2 weeks), it is doubly important not to look land fat. Once past the first 3-4 weeks, even if you are land thin, you WILL get grabbed by the top 40 if you are below half their NW as targets run thin. Unless you're like thinner than most.

The risk of holding a lot of jets (and not enough turrets) or a lot of cash also involves the risk that someone will spy you and farm you. Happens almost every set. If you know the retal is coming anyways, might as well make out with as much land as possible.

Kind of like getting hit by an all jetter and you proceeding to farm them, just in this case, you preempt the attack.
